Marketing Analyst

A Marketing Analyst is a marketing professional responsible for analyzing and reporting on the marketing efforts of a business or organization. They work with the marketing team to collect and analyze data on the marketing campaigns and use it to improve the marketing efforts of the business or organization.

Career Information

As a Marketing Analyst, you will be responsible for analyzing and interpreting marketing data to provide insights and recommendations to organizations. You will need a strong understanding of marketing analytics tools and techniques, as well as experience with data analysis and reporting. Strong problem-solving and analytical skills are essential, as you will be responsible for extracting meaningful insights from complex marketing data.

The Marketing Analyst is a key member of the marketing team, responsible for analyzing and interpreting data to inform and support marketing decisions. This role is crucial for the success of any marketing campaign, as it allows marketers to make data-driven decisions and optimize their campaigns for better results.

The Marketing Analyst's primary responsibility is to collect, organize, and analyze data from various sources, such as market research, customer surveys, and social media. This data is then used to create reports and dashboards that provide insights into the effectiveness of marketing campaigns, identify areas for improvement, and inform future marketing strategies.

In addition to data analysis, the Marketing Analyst may also be responsible for conducting market research, developing marketing reports, and presenting findings to stakeholders. They may also be involved in the development and implementation of marketing campaigns, working closely with other members of the marketing team to ensure that campaigns are optimized for success.

The Marketing Analyst's role is crucial for the success of any marketing team. By providing data-driven insights and recommendations, they help to ensure that marketing campaigns are effective and that resources are being used efficiently. With the right skills and experience, the Marketing Analyst can be a valuable asset to any marketing team.

Here are some of the most important skills and tasks for a Marketing Analyst:

  • Data analysis and reporting: The Marketing Analyst must be skilled in collecting, organizing, and analyzing data from various sources. They must also be able to create reports and dashboards that are easy to understand and provide valuable insights.

  • Market research: The Marketing Analyst may be responsible for conducting market research to understand the needs and preferences of the target market. This may involve surveys, interviews, and focus groups.

  • Campaign development and implementation: The Marketing Analyst may be involved in the development and implementation of marketing campaigns, working closely with other members of the marketing team to ensure that campaigns are optimized for success.

  • Stakeholder management: The Marketing Analyst must be able to communicate effectively with stakeholders, including senior management, to present findings and recommendations. They must also be able to work effectively with other members of the marketing team.

  • Flexibility and adaptability: The Marketing Analyst must be able to adapt to changing priorities and requirements, as the marketing landscape is constantly evolving. They must also be able to work effectively with different teams and individuals.

  • Attention to detail: The Marketing Analyst must be able to pay attention to detail, as they may be responsible for reviewing and analyzing large amounts of data. They must also be able to catch errors and inconsistencies in data.

  • Problem-solving: The Marketing Analyst must be able to solve problems and find solutions to challenges that may arise. They must also be able to think creatively and come up with new ideas.

  • Time management: The Marketing Analyst must be able to manage their time effectively, as they may be working on multiple projects and tasks. They must also be able to prioritize tasks and meet deadlines.
